Title: Will a Pm figure fit with 123?
Post by: Emma.J on May 28, 2010, 21:06:47
Hi I was wondering does anyone have the 123 train? I'd like to know if you can sit a klicky in the wagon etc? before I buy one. Thanks, Emma
Title: Re: Will a Pm figure fit with 123?
Post by: playmofire on May 28, 2010, 21:56:41
I think the 123 figures are quite different from the klicky figures being shorter and dumpier so I'd be surprised if you could do this.
Title: Re: Will a Pm figure fit with 123?
Post by: Walts-Trains on May 29, 2010, 20:36:14
Just tried it for you Emma, If you put the Playmobil men in feet first they will go in the loco.
If you put two in the coach there feet nearly touch but they do fit in.

Title: Re: Will a Pm figure fit with 123?
Post by: Walts-Trains on June 03, 2010, 20:05:00
123 Electric battery operated is 6915.
I got one in Malta Fun Park in January as a spare.
I have had them on my exhibition layout for a few years now for the children to play with.
The Playmobil figures will fit in this and the push along one.
